+/**
+ * Simple reader registry able to perform and aggregated read (ROOT read) on top of all provided readers. Also able to
+ * delegate a specific read to one of the delegate readers.
+ * <p/>
+ * This could serve as a utility to hold & hide all available readers in upper layers.
+ */
+public final class CompositeReaderRegistry implements ReaderRegistry {
+
+ private static final Logger LOG = LoggerFactory.getLogger(CompositeReaderRegistry.class);
+
+ private final Map<Class<? extends DataObject>, Reader<? extends DataObject, ? extends Builder<?>>> rootReaders;
+
+ /**
+ * Create new {@link CompositeReaderRegistry}.
+ *
+ * @param rootReaders List of delegate readers
+ */
+ public CompositeReaderRegistry(@Nonnull final List<Reader<? extends DataObject, ? extends Builder<?>>> rootReaders) {
+ this.rootReaders = RWUtils.uniqueLinkedIndex(checkNotNull(rootReaders), RWUtils.MANAGER_CLASS_FUNCTION);
+ }
+
+ @VisibleForTesting
+ Map<Class<? extends DataObject>, Reader<? extends DataObject, ? extends Builder<?>>> getRootReaders() {
+ return rootReaders;
+ }
+
+ @Override
+ @Nonnull
+ public Multimap<InstanceIdentifier<? extends DataObject>, ? extends DataObject> readAll(
+ @Nonnull final ReadContext ctx) throws ReadFailedException {
+
+ LOG.debug("Reading from all delegates: {}", this);
+ LOG.trace("Reading from all delegates: {}", rootReaders.values());
+
+ final Multimap<InstanceIdentifier<? extends DataObject>, DataObject> objects = LinkedListMultimap.create();
+ for (Reader<? extends DataObject, ? extends Builder<?>> rootReader : rootReaders.values()) {
+ LOG.debug("Reading from delegate: {}", rootReader);
+
+ if (rootReader instanceof ListReader) {
+ final List<? extends DataObject> listEntries =
+ ((ListReader) rootReader).readList(rootReader.getManagedDataObjectType(), ctx);
+ if (!listEntries.isEmpty()) {
+ objects.putAll(rootReader.getManagedDataObjectType(), listEntries);
+ }
+ } else {
+ final Optional<? extends DataObject> read = rootReader.read(rootReader.getManagedDataObjectType(), ctx);
+ if (read.isPresent()) {
+ objects.putAll(rootReader.getManagedDataObjectType(), Collections.singletonList(read.get()));
+ }
+ }
+ }
+
+ return objects;
+ }
+
+ @Nonnull
+ @Override
+ public Optional<? extends DataObject> read(@Nonnull final InstanceIdentifier<? extends DataObject> id,
+ @Nonnull final ReadContext ctx)
+ throws ReadFailedException {
+ final InstanceIdentifier.PathArgument first = checkNotNull(
+ Iterables.getFirst(id.getPathArguments(), null), "Empty id");
+ final Reader<? extends DataObject, ? extends Builder<?>> reader = rootReaders.get(first.getType());
+ checkNotNull(reader,
+ "Unable to read %s. Missing reader. Current readers for: %s", id, rootReaders.keySet());
+ LOG.debug("Reading from delegate: {}", reader);
+ return reader.read(id, ctx);
+ }
+
+ @Override
+ public String toString() {
+ return getClass().getSimpleName()
+ + rootReaders.keySet().stream().map(Class::getSimpleName).collect(Collectors.toList());
+ }
+}
